Разрешение базы данных - GitHub Enterprise Server 310 Docs

Разрешение базы данных - GitHub Enterprise Server 310 Docs
На чтение
123 мин.
Просмотров
22
Дата обновления
27.02.2025
#COURSE##INNER#

Разрешение базы данных - GitHub Enterprise Server 310 Docs

Разрешение базы данных (Database resolution) в GitHub Enterprise Server представляет собой процесс определения места хранения базы данных и доступа к ней. Правильная настройка этого разрешения важна для обеспечения эффективной работы системы и защиты данных.

GitHub Enterprise Server 310 Docs предоставляет различные варианты разрешения базы данных, включая встроенные способы с помощью PostgreSQL и MySQL, а также возможность использования внешних решений, таких как Amazon RDS или Microsoft Azure Database.

Важной составляющей разрешения базы данных является установка параметров доступа и авторизации. В GitHub Enterprise Server 310 Docs вы можете настроить разрешение доступа к базе данных с помощью различных методов аутентификации, включая имя пользователя и пароль, SSH-ключи и установку SSL-сертификатов.

Правильная настройка и разрешение базы данных в GitHub Enterprise Server 310 Docs позволит обеспечить стабильную и безопасную работу системы, а также сохранение и целостность ваших данных.

Разрешение базы данных в GitHub Enterprise Server 3.10 Docs

В этом разделе кратко описывается процесс разрешения базы данных в GitHub Enterprise Server 3.10 Docs. Разрешение базы данных включает в себя процесс идентификации и аутентификации пользователя, а также установление разрешений на доступ к базе данных.

При работе с базой данных в GitHub Enterprise Server 3.10 Docs используются следующие уровни разрешений:

  1. Уровень сервера. На этом уровне определяются разрешения, связанные с доступом к самому серверу базы данных. Пользователи могут иметь разные уровни доступа к серверу, такие как полный доступ, доступ только для чтения или отсутствие доступа.
  2. Уровень базы данных. На этом уровне определяются разрешения, связанные с доступом к отдельным базам данных. Политики доступа к базам данных могут быть определены в зависимости от роли пользователя или его группы.
  3. Уровень объектов базы данных. На этом уровне определяются разрешения, связанные с доступом к отдельным объектам в базе данных, таким как таблицы, представления и процедуры.

Для управления разрешениями базы данных в GitHub Enterprise Server 3.10 Docs вы можете использовать различные инструменты и интерфейсы, доступные в системе. Например, вы можете использовать встроенный менеджер разрешений для установки и изменения разрешений на уровне баз данных и объектов базы данных.

Правильное управление разрешениями базы данных является важной частью обеспечения безопасности и конфиденциальности данных. Регулярное обновление и проверка разрешений помогает предотвратить несанкционированный доступ и манипуляцию данными в базе данных.

Основные понятия

В контексте разрешения базы данных в GitHub Enterprise Server существуют несколько основных понятий, с которыми необходимо ознакомиться:

Термин Определение
База данных Систематическая коллекция данных, организованных и связанных между собой для обеспечения эффективного доступа, управления и обновления информации.
Схема базы данных Логическая структура, определяющая организацию данных в базе данных. Определяет таблицы, поля и отношения между ними.
Таблица Управляемый компонент базы данных, состоящий из строк и столбцов, представляющий собой набор структурированных данных. Каждая строка в таблице представляет сущность, а каждый столбец – атрибут.
Столбец Одиночное поле или атрибут, определяющий тип данных, который может содержаться в каждой ячейке этого столбца таблицы.
Индекс Структура данных, ускоряющая поиск и доступ к данным в базе данных. Индексы обычно создаются для столбцов с высоким уровнем уникальности и частотой использования в операциях выборки данных.
SQL Язык структурированных запросов, используемый для взаимодействия с базами данных. SQL позволяет создавать, изменять и управлять данными в базе данных.
Транзакция Единица работы, состоящая из последовательности операций базы данных, которая должна быть либо полностью выполнена, либо не выполнена совсем. Транзакции обеспечивают целостность и согласованность данных в базе данных.

Преимущества использования разрешения базы данных

Использование разрешения базы данных в GitHub Enterprise Server 310 Docs предлагает несколько преимуществ:

  1. Улучшенная производительность: разрешение базы данных позволяет эффективно хранить и организовывать большие объемы данных, что повышает производительность и обработку запросов.
  2. Более эффективное управление данными: возможность использовать разрешение базы данных позволяет разбивать данные на отдельные таблицы и связывать их между собой, облегчая поиск, фильтрацию и манипуляцию с данными.
  3. Повышенная безопасность: разрешение базы данных обеспечивает возможность настройки прав доступа к данным, аутентификации пользователей и шифрования данных, что повышает безопасность использования базы данных.
  4. Легкость обновления и масштабирования: при использовании разрешения базы данных обновление и масштабирование базы данных становится более простым и удобным процессом.
  5. Интеграция с другими системами: использование разрешения базы данных позволяет интегрироваться с другими системами и инструментами, что дает возможность обмена данными и улучшает совместную работу.

В целом, использование разрешения базы данных предоставляет более надежное и гибкое решение для хранения и управления данными, что является важным аспектом разработки и обслуживания приложений и систем.

Настройка разрешения базы данных

Настройка разрешения базы данных

Для настройки разрешения базы данных в GitHub Enterprise Server выполните следующие шаги:

  1. Войдите в административный интерфейс GitHub Enterprise Server.
  2. Перейдите на страницу настроек базы данных.
  3. Выберите базу данных, для которой вы хотите настроить разрешение.
  4. Нажмите на кнопку "Настроить разрешение".

После этого откроется страница настройки разрешения базы данных, где вы сможете настроить нужные параметры. В зависимости от типа базы данных, доступны различные настройки, такие как задание прав доступа пользователям, ограничение доступа к определенным таблицам или схемам, установка аутентификации и многое другое.

После того, как вы настроили разрешение базы данных, не забудьте сохранить изменения. Вам также может потребоваться перезапустить сервер GitHub Enterprise, чтобы изменения вступили в силу.

Настройка разрешения базы данных позволяет вам контролировать доступ к вашей базе данных и обеспечить безопасность данных. Убедитесь, что вы правильно настроили разрешения, чтобы предотвратить несанкционированный доступ или изменение данных в базе данных GitHub Enterprise Server.

Шаг 1: Установка и настройка базы данных

1. Установите базу данных на ваш сервер. В качестве базы данных можно использовать различные решения, такие как MySQL, PostgreSQL или Microsoft SQL Server. Убедитесь, что у вас установлена актуальная версия выбранной базы данных.

2. Создайте новую базу данных для GitHub Enterprise Server. Она будет использоваться для хранения всех данных приложения. Убедитесь, что вы создаете базу данных с поддержкой всех необходимых функций (например, кодировка UTF-8).

3. Настройте доступ к базе данных. Создайте пользователя и назначьте ему необходимые права доступа к базе данных. Убедитесь, что вы используете надежные учетные данные для обеспечения безопасности данных.

4. Подключитесь к базе данных с помощью клиента базы данных (например, командной строки или графического интерфейса). Убедитесь, что вы можете успешно подключиться к базе данных с использованием указанных учетных данных.

5. Выполните необходимые действия по настройке базы данных. В зависимости от выбранной базы данных, могут потребоваться дополнительные настройки, такие как создание таблиц, индексов и других объектов базы данных.

Примечание: Подробная информация о настройке базы данных для GitHub Enterprise Server 310 Docs может быть найдена в официальной документации по установке и настройке.

После завершения установки и настройки базы данных, вы будете готовы приступить к настройке и использованию GitHub Enterprise Server 310 Docs.

Шаг 2: Настройка соединения с базой данных

После установки базы данных для GitHub Enterprise Server, вам необходимо настроить соединение между сервером GitHub и базой данных. В этом шаге вы узнаете, как настроить соединение с базой данных.

1. Откройте файл /etc/github-enterprise/database.yml в редакторе текста.

2. Найдите и отредактируйте следующие параметры для соединения с базой данных:

  • adapter: тип базы данных, которую вы используете (например, postgresql или mysql2).
  • host: IP-адрес или доменное имя вашего сервера базы данных.
  • username: имя пользователя для подключения к базе данных.
  • password: пароль пользователя для подключения к базе данных.
  • database: имя базы данных, с которой вы хотите установить соединение.

3. Сохраните изменения в файле /etc/github-enterprise/database.yml и закройте его.

4. Перезапустите службу GitHub Enterprise Server, чтобы изменения вступили в силу.

Теперь у вас должно быть настроено соединение с базой данных для GitHub Enterprise Server. Вы можете перейти к следующему шагу и выполнить необходимые настройки для вашей среды.

Шаг 3: Проверка и оптимизация разрешения базы данных

После настройки разрешения базы данных на GitHub Enterprise Server важно убедиться, что она работает эффективно и оптимально. В этом шаге мы рассмотрим несколько советов по проверке и оптимизации разрешения базы данных.

1. Проверьте производительность базы данных. С помощью специальных инструментов, таких как индексирование таблиц и оптимизация запросов, можно улучшить производительность разрешения базы данных. Регулярно проверяйте производительность и выполняйте необходимые оптимизации.

2. Мониторинг базы данных. Наблюдайте за использованием ресурсов базы данных, таких как память и процессор. Если обнаружите неэффективное использование ресурсов, примите меры для улучшения.

3. Организуйте данные. Правильная организация данных может значительно повысить производительность разрешения базы данных. Разделите данные на отдельные таблицы и оптимизируйте их структуру и отношения.

4. Используйте кэширование. Кэширование запросов может значительно увеличить скорость запросов к базе данных. Используйте механизмы кэширования, предоставляемые вашей системой управления базами данных.

5. Регулярно выполняйте резервное копирование базы данных. Резервное копирование поможет восстановить данные в случае сбоя или потери данных. Установите регулярное расписание резервного копирования и тщательно сохраняйте копии базы данных.

Пример таблицы для мониторинга базы данных
Метрика Значение Единица измерения
Использование памяти 80% Процент
Использование процессора 40% Процент

Проверка и оптимизация разрешения базы данных являются важным этапом в обеспечении эффективной работы вашего GitHub Enterprise Server. Следуйте указанным выше советам и регулярно анализируйте производительность базы данных, чтобы добиться наилучших результатов.

Вопрос-ответ:

Что такое GitHub Enterprise Server?

GitHub Enterprise Server - это самостоятельная система управления версиями, которая предоставляет все возможности GitHub, размещенные на вашем собственном сервере.

Какие преимущества может предоставлять GitHub Enterprise Server?

GitHub Enterprise Server позволяет контролировать безопасность и целостность вашего кода, обеспечивает возможность работать оффлайн и предлагает инструменты для эффективной работы в больших командах.

Какие требования есть к аппаратным системным требованиям для установки GitHub Enterprise Server?

Для установки GitHub Enterprise Server необходимо иметь хост с минимальными требованиями: процессор 2-ядерный с тактовой частотой не менее 2,5 ГГц, 16 ГБ оперативной памяти, 500 ГБ места на жестком диске и т.д.

Какие есть ограничения по лицензиям при использовании GitHub Enterprise Server?

Одна лицензия GitHub Enterprise Server предоставляет доступ до определенного числа пользователей. Если число пользователей превышает количество доступных лицензий, требуется дополнительная покупка для расширения базы данных.

Можно ли импортировать данные из внешнего источника в GitHub Enterprise Server?

Да, вам даже доступна автоматическая синхронизация данных между внешним источником и GitHub Enterprise Server, чтобы вы всегда имели самую актуальную информацию.

Видео:

0 Комментариев
Комментариев на модерации: 0
Оставьте комментарий